What exactly are probiotic yogurts?
Probiotic yogurts have attained enormous recognition recently because of their possible overall health Gains. These yogurts are infused with live bacteria strains, particularly Lactobacillus and Bifidobacterium, which can be called probiotics. Probiotics are useful microorganisms which can help boost intestine health and fitness by restoring the pure stability of germs in the digestive procedure. The concept at the rear of probiotic yogurts is the fact consuming these Reside cultures can introduce good micro organism in to the intestine, thereby improving digestion, boosting the immune system, and endorsing All round well-staying. These items declare to ease various gastrointestinal troubles such as bloating, diarrhea, and constipation. Additionally, some studies propose that probiotics can have a good effect on mental health by minimizing nervousness and despair indicators. Whilst many people swear by the main advantages of probiotic yogurts, there remains an ongoing discussion among authorities with regards to their effectiveness. Some argue the Stay cultures current in these yogurts might not endure stomach acid or reach the intestine alive to confer any genuine reward. Furthermore, exploration on unique strains of micro organism and their effects on various wellness ailments is restricted. As a result, it is necessary to consult a Health care Qualified before incorporating probiotic yogurts into your diet plan to make sure they align with your unique desires and goals.

The science guiding probiotic yogurts.
Probiotic yogurts have obtained immense recognition recently, with statements of numerous health and fitness Added benefits. But exactly what is the science powering these promises? Probiotics are Dwell bacteria and yeasts which have been useful for our digestive method. They do the job by restoring the normal balance of microorganisms in our intestine, that may be disrupted as a result of factors like lousy diet plan, strain, or antibiotics. The main element component in probiotic yogurts is Lactobacillus acidophilus, a pressure of bacteria recognized for its capacity to endorse gut wellness. This bacterium survives the acidic natural environment of our stomach and reaches our intestines in which it may possibly colonize and supply its advantageous outcomes. Experiments have demonstrated that consuming yogurt that contains Lactobacillus acidophilus may also help ease signs and symptoms of digestive Conditions such as irritable bowel syndrome (IBS) and lactose intolerance. Nonetheless, it is important to notice that not all probiotic yogurts are designed equal. The efficacy of a probiotic yogurt will depend on several things including the number and strains of Reside microorganisms current, their viability during shelf existence, and their ability to outlive gastric transit. Thus, it is suggested to decide on products that contain unique strains backed by scientific evidence and assure They can be saved accurately to maintain their potency.

Probable negatives and limits of probiotic yogurts.
Although probiotic yogurts have obtained attractiveness for his or her potential well being Rewards, it can be crucial to contemplate their disadvantages and limitations. A single limitation is always that not all probiotic strains are powerful in providing the desired well being results. Distinctive strains have different capabilities to survive the acidic environment of the belly and reach the intestines where they can exert their effective outcomes. Furthermore, some research counsel that the results of probiotics might be short-lived, with very little extended-time period effect on intestine microbiota composition. Yet another disadvantage of probiotic yogurts is that they will not be appropriate for everybody. People with compromised immune devices or those who are critically ill should really physical exercise warning when consuming these products and solutions as they might possibly cause bacterial infections or other adverse results. Moreover, some people today may well encounter digestive irritation like bloating or website gas when consuming large quantities of probiotics. In conclusion, though There's evidence to aid the usefulness of specific probiotic strains in advertising and marketing intestine health, In get more info addition there are limitations and probable drawbacks connected with probiotic yogurts. It is crucial to choose solutions wisely and consult with a healthcare Expert For those who have any issues or pre-existing professional medical disorders in advance of incorporating them into your eating plan.
